These feelings most frequently derive from a client's history. For instance, a person with a background of psychological misuse or disregard will certainly have trouble relying on the specialist. Or a person who had a traumaticchildhood will maintain the specialist at a range or appear chilly or detached - developmental trauma therapist. Transfer feelings in session are commonly projections from individuals' histories.

Objective countertransference describes the therapist's feelings towards the individual based upon the specialist's action to the person's transference. If an individual does not rely on the therapist, a badly educated or brand-new specialist might take it directly and persuade the individual to trust them. This regularly backfires and rises resistance to trust fund.
(https://www.pinterest.com/pin/872291021608675230)Transfer Crucial Reads Like objective countertransference, subjective countertransference additionally describes the therapist's sensations towards the client. But those particular sensations derive from the specialist's individual history. For instance, if the specialist has a childhood years history of misuse, an abusive individual might set off the specialist's injury. The therapist might be afraid of the client.
In private sessions, specialists browse the three degrees of feelings - transfer, countertransference, and subjective transference - by frequently processing and assessing their feelings. Is it the individual's transference? Team therapists handle numerous transfers.

Generally, the term "therapist" is all-inclusive and describes psycho therapists, psychotherapists and counselors. When referring to an expert that collaborates with a client to enhance his/her psychological health, therapist and therapist might be used reciprocally.
A therapist typically has a little bit Discover More less education or training yet is still needed to be certified to practice. A therapist may focus on a specific area, such as marriage counselling, to serve those looking to improve their marital or domestic relationships. A therapist may have a greater degree of education and learning than a counselor, possibly even a doctorate level.
